What Are Fascias?
Fascias are horizontal boards typically discovered at the edge of the [Roofline Company](https://gutteringinstallers91334.blogsidea.com/47291643/downpipes-maintenance-11-things-that-you-re-failing-to-do). They act as a protective barrier for the roof's structural aspects and add to the overall design of the building. Generally, fascias are installed at the junction between the roof and the walls of the building, playing a critical role in protecting the roof from moisture, pests, and physical damage.
Functions of Fascias:Protection: They protect the roof's eaves from water seepage, which can result in rot and other structural concerns.Aesthetic Appeal: Fascias improve the visual appearance of a building, providing a clean and sleek appearance.Assistance for Gutters: Fascias typically serve as an assistance system for gutters, making sure proper water drainage and preventing overflow.Ventilation: In some styles, fascias can help with airflow, helping to keep attics and roofs aerated.Concealment: They can hide unpleasant elements like roof rafters and wiring, adding to a cool look.Kinds of Fascias
Fascias can be made from numerous materials, each offering unique benefits. The option of product typically depends upon elements such as environment, budget, and style choices. Below is a thorough table summing up the various types of fascias:
TypeMaterialAdvantagesDisadvantagesWood FasciasLumberNatural aesthetic, customizableRequires regular maintenanceAluminum FasciasAluminumLight-weight, resistant to rustCan be vulnerable to damagesVinyl FasciasPVCLow upkeep, weather-resistantLimited color choicesComposite FasciasComposite productsDurable and low-maintenanceHigher initial costFiber Cement FasciasFiber cementResistant to wetness and fireMuch heavier, more costly installationPicking the Right Fascia Material
When picking a fascia product, consider the following aspects:
Climate: Areas susceptible to heavy rains or heats might need more durable materials.Budget: Different products come at different cost points, influencing the general building and construction costs.Visual Preference: Choose a fascia that complements the overall architectural style of the building.The Importance of Professional Fascias Companies

How frequently should fascias be inspected?
It is advised to check fascias at least when a year, especially after extreme weather. Dealing with any concerns early can prevent more significant damage.
2. Can fascias be painted or stained?
Yes, wood fascias can be painted or stained to match the building's aesthetic. Nevertheless, it's necessary to use items suitable for exterior applications to ensure resilience.
3. What is the average expense of setting up fascias?
The expense can vary significantly based upon the product, size of the job, and labor rates. Typically, house owners can expect to pay in between ₤ 1,500 and ₤ 3,500 for professional setup.
4. Are vinyl fascias durable?
Vinyl fascias are understood for [Guttering Company](https://soffitsrepair07306.bleepblogs.com/40827525/5-things-that-everyone-is-misinformed-about-in-regards-to-downpipes-repair) their durability and resistance to weather. They need very little upkeep and will not rot or warp.
5. How can I maintain my fascias?
Regular cleansing and inspections can help preserve fascias. Eliminate particles, look for signs of damage, and address any issues without delay to prolong their life-span.
